The consequences of estradiol, the primary human estrogen, on breast cells are absolutely contrary to those of soy phytoestrogens, which have antiproliferative outcomes on breast cancer cells, even on the low concentrations one gets in a single’s bloodstream ingesting only a few servings of soy—which makes experience, given that after consuming a cup of soybeans, the stages within our blood cause enormous beta receptor activation. So, where did this old notion that soy could boom breast cancer hazard come from?The issue turned into “primarily based in large part on study that confirmed that [the main soy phytoestrogen] genistein stimulates the growth of mammary tumors within [a type of] mouse.” But, it turns out, we’re no longer surely mice.
We metabolize soy isoflavones very in another way from rodents. The equal soy leads to 20 to 150 instances better stages inside the bloodstream of rodents.The breast most cancers mouse within question was 58 times better.
So, if you ate 58 cups of soybeans an afternoon, you could get some tremendous alpha activation, too.At only some servings of soy a day, with the excess beta activation, we would count on soy could actively assist prevent breast cancer.
And, indeed, “[s]oy intake at some stage in childhood, early life, and grownup existence have been every associated with a decreased threat of breast most cancers.” Those ladies who ate the maximum soy of their young people seem to develop as much as have less than half the risk. This might also help provide an explanation for why breast most cancers shares are so much better here than in Asia—yet, whilst Asians come over to the country. to begin consuming and residing like Americans, their risk shoots proper up. For example, girls within Connecticut—way at the pinnacle of the breast most cancers risk heap—of their 1950s have, like, ten times extra breast cancer than ladies in their Nineteen Fifties residing within Japan.But, it’s no longer simply genetic, on account that once they pass right here, their breast most cancers rates go up era after era, as they assimilate into our tradition.
Are The Anti-Estrogenic Effects Of Soy Foods Enough To Actually Change The Course Of The Disease?
We didn’t recognise, until the first human statistic on soy meals intake and breast cancer survival was published in 2009 within the Journal of the American Medical Association, suggesting that “[a]mong girls with breast most cancers, soy food intake was considerably related to decreased danger of death and [breast cancer] recurrence.” Followed by means of some other statistic, after which every other, all with comparable findings.That changed into sufficient for the American Cancer Society, who brought collectively a extensive variety of most cancers specialists to deliver nutrients tips for most cancers survivors, to conclude that, if whatever, soy meals need to be beneficial.
Since then, two additional reports were posted, for a complete of five, and all of them point in the same path. Five out of five, tracking greater than 10,000 breast cancer sufferers.Pooling all of the effects, soy food intake after breast cancer analysis changed into associated with decreased mortality (that means a longer lifespan) and reduced recurrence—so, less likely the most cancers comes back.
Anyone who says in any other case hasn’t cracked a journal open within seven years. And, this progressed survival become for each girls with estrogen receptor poor tumors and estrogen receptor tremendous tumors, and for both younger women, and for older ladies.
